Start with what matters most for buyers. Get preapproved before you start touring homes so your offer can be taken seriously the moment you find the right property. Prioritize a short list of must haves versus nice to haves so you can act decisively in competitive situations. Pay attention to school boundaries, commute times to your workplace, and proximity to Lake Lanier or downtown dining — these local lifestyle factors shape resale value in Flowery Branch more than generic national headlines. Use local comps within the same micro neighborhood rather than town wide averages to understand true market value.

Sellers should focus on clarity and curb appeal. A clear, accurate listing price supported by recent comparable sales avoids wasting time with overpriced listings and reduces days on market. Invest where you see the greatest return in Flowery Branch: exterior maintenance, neutral paint, modern light fixtures, and a clean, well photographed kitchen get attention. Offer flexible showing windows and make sure digital assets are strong: professional photos, a clear property description, and a virtual tour help listings stand out to buyers who start their search online.

Condition and inspection readiness matter for both sides. Buyers should budget for expected repairs and request a thorough inspection. Sellers who address minor, visible issues before listing often avoid price renegotiations and appraisal gaps. Disclose known issues up front; transparency reduces surprises that can derail a sale and is important in a community where buyers value local reputations.

Understand how financing and market tempo affect offers. Interest rate swings change buyer affordability and can alter the pool of qualified buyers in Flowery Branch. Buyers with a solid preapproval and a clear plan for contingencies are more attractive. Sellers should evaluate offers beyond headline price by comparing closing timelines, financing type, and contingency strength. In tight markets an escalation clause or earnest money that shows commitment can matter; in slower markets, buyer-friendly terms may be what gets a contract accepted.

Local factors that often influence price and speed of sale in Flowery Branch include school zones, HOA rules and dues, lake or river access, and floodplain considerations. Research recent public projects, transportation improvements, and zoning updates at the county level because these can shift demand for certain neighborhoods. Work with an agent who follows micro-neighborhood trends so you are using the most relevant data when pricing, making offers, or planning renovations.
